Regulation and Security
FXPRIMUS holds regulations in two jurisdictions, including Cyprus and Vanuatu. The respective entity’s names, concerned regulators, and registration numbers are enlisted below.
Cyprus:
Primus Global Limited | HE 337614 | Licence No. 261/14
Regulation: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C)
Vanuatu:
Primus Markets INTL Limited | Registration No. 14595
Regulation: Vanuatu Financial Services Commission (VFSC)
FXPRIMUS complies with all legal standards and is subject to rigorous internal and external audits. Further, €5 million worth of professional indemnity insurance is also available as an extra safety measure.
Moreover, the company employs state-of-the-art technology such as Secure Socket Layer (SSL) web protocols and two-step authentication.
Negative Balance Protection
FXPRIMUS also offers negative balance protection (NBP), ensuring clients never experience a loss exceeding their available balance.
Funds Segregation
The company keeps clients’ money in separate bank accounts to give them real-time access to their funds. In other words, the broker doesn’t use investors’ funds for investment purposes or personal use. If you want to know more about their client fund protection details, click here.

Supported Platforms
FXPRIMUS doesn’t offer a proprietary trading platform. However, clients can access third-party industry-standard platforms like MT4/MT5 and cTrader. Notably, clients must access all the supported platforms via desktop or mobile phones since the web terminal isn’t available for any of them.
Desktop Trading: After having your preferred trading platform downloaded on your PC, you can use the login credentials shared via email to log in. While both MT4/MT5 trading platforms come with multiple charting tools and technical indicators, clients typically prefer using the MT4 due to being more familiar with it. The MT4 offers nine-time frames to view the price performance of tradable instruments; the MT5 supports 21-time frames.
On the other hand, cTrader comes with 26-time frames and advanced risk management tools. Investors can also access tailor-made add-ons and features developed by specialists or featured at the MQL portal for either trading platform. While trade automation is possible with Expert Advisors in MT4 and MT5, clients using cTrader may access the C-Bots for the same purpose.
Mobile trading:
Clients can download the respective version of the supported platforms for their android or iOS-based mobile phones from the Google Play Store or App Store. While all three platforms offer almost the same features accessible via desktop terminals, each has built-in copy trading capabilities and is compatible with algorithmic trading. FXPRIMUS ensures that the requisite infrastructure is in place to enable all strategies, even if traders use proprietary tools.
Account Types
FXPRIMUS offers flexible account types well suited for individual trading skills and exposure. Let’s quickly go through each of the account types available.
PrimusCENT: The account mainly targets newbies looking to trade micro lots. While the broker doesn’t charge any commission, only one base currency, for ex. USD, is supported in the PrimusCENT account. Besides being accessible via MT4 only, it doesn’t support social trading either.
PrimusCLASSIC: Those skilled in forex and CFDs can signup for this account. While all other features and services are almost identical to the Cent account, it is also accessible via MT5 and cTrader. Moreover, clients can fund their accounts in USD, GBP, EUR, PLN, & SGD.
PrimusPRO: The broker welcomes professional clients in this account. Besides having higher deposit requirements, it also requires clients to pay commission on trades. The account is neither accessible via cTrader nor does it support copy trading.
PrimusZero: The broker facilitates VIP clients in this account. Although the company charges a $5 commission, the spread starts from as low as 0.0 pips. All other services remain unchanged.
Although the broker doesn’t offer an Islamic account as a standalone product, clients can still avail of swap-free trading conditions in three account types: Cent, Classic and Pro.

Deposit and Withdrawals
FXPRIMUS provides access to multiple payment methods, including Debit cards, Credit cards, Skrill, Neteller, Fasapay, Wire transfers, etc.
The minimum deposit to fund a trading account is $15 or equivalent. However, clients signing up for the zero spread account needs to deposit $1000 at least. The broker accepts funds in six currencies: USD, GBP, PLN, EUR, SGD, and HUF.
FXPRIMUS does not accept third-party deposits. Only your name, as it appears on your trading account, may be used to make payments.
While there is no deposit fee, the broker doesn’t charge for withdrawals either. The company stipulates a minimum withdrawal threshold of $100. Withdrawals are processed via the same methods clients use to deposit funds.
The average processing time for card payments and e-wallets funds transfers is 5 minutes. However, local and bank transfers can take up to 1-5 business days to reflect in your account. Commissions and Fees
FXPRIMUS pricing structure seems comparable to average industry standards. However, it charges a relatively higher commission than most other brokers, though the non-trading cost is low. FXPRIMUS offers two commission-based options: One comes with a commission of $5.00 per lot, while the other costs you $8.00 on every lot traded. Clients also need to pay swap charges for holding positions overnight. The broker neither charges any fee on deposits and withdrawals nor employs an account inactivity fee.
Spreads
Spread is the difference between a tradable asset’s ask and bid prices. The company employs variable spreads starting at 0.0 pips. The broker’s average spread on major currency pairs like EURUSD stays around 1.5 pips.
Available Leverage
Leverage trading also refers to trading on margin. It involves borrowing funds from a broker to enhance market exposure and control large positions with fractional investments. For instance, 1:30 leverage means you can open a position as big as thirty times your investment. The maximum leverage available at FXPRIMUS is up to 1:1000. However, clients residing in countries with strict regulatory frameworks can access the maximum leverage of up to 1:30.
Remember, leverage trading carries increased risk exposure. While maximizing your profit-making potential, it also magnifies the risk of loss.
Analysis and Education
FXPRIMUS’ research and educational resources lag well behind the industry standards. There is nothing much to mention in the research section except for the few calculators helpful in pips and margin calculation and the economic calendar to track major upcoming economic events.
The same applies to the broker’s educational library. Besides providing access to a slew of written articles and one dozen video tutorials, the company seems to be missing a lot in educating clients. While the written content is focused on fundamental perspectives, the broker should also have added technical analysis to its educational database. A glossary section could have been a superb addition to help newbies become familiar with different trading terminologies.
Though the company claims education to be one of the foundations of FXPRIMUS’ business model, it falls short of the standards required to support its claim.
